Upload
others
View
16
Download
0
Embed Size (px)
Citation preview
Memória - Características
Hierarquia de Memória
Prof. Marco Câmara
Per
form
ance
& C
usto C
apacidade
A Memória Cache
O objetivo é acelerar o acesso às instruções e dados, evitando o acesso à memória principal;
A memória cache é constituída de níveis, sendo que os mais próximos da CPU são normalmente mais rápidos, e menores;
Com a evolução dos processadores, o número de níveis cresceu.
Política de escrita no cache
Como a memória cache é menor que a memória principal, blocos da memória cache são frequentemente substituídos;
Blocos apenas “lidos" não causam con=litos, mas …
Como resolver a atualização de blocos alterados? No cache? E na memória principal?
Compartilhamento por periféricos? E por múltiplos processadores, cada qual com seu cache?
BarramentosOs componentes trocam informações;
São 3 os barramentos de um computador:
Dados
Endereços
Controle
As setas indicam o =luxo de informações pelos barramentos:
A Memória pode ser escrita ou lida (barramento de dados);
O mesmo acontece com os periféricos de Entrada/Saída;
A CPU apenas escreve no barramento de endereços, mas lê e escreve no barramento de dados;
Todos escrevem e lêem no barramento de controle.